Can You Season Rice in a Rice Cooker for Enhanced Flavor and Convenience?

Can You Season Rice in a Rice Cooker? Yes, you can season rice in a rice cooker. To season rice in a rice cooker, simply add your desired seasonings, such as garlic powder, dried thyme, crushed red pepper (optional), and salt, to the rice cooker along with the rice and water.
